Responsibilities
  • Work as part of a multidisciplinary team with Pharmacists, Technicians and other Assistants.
  • Work in all areas of the pharmacy as part of the assistant rota, including the Dispensary, Stores, and Stock Distribution; duties include dispensing medications, reception duties, receiving and processing orders, supplying medications to wards via top-ups, and replenishing medications on wards.
  • Gain skills within an aseptics environment to assist with making chemotherapy medication for patients.
  • Maintain a high level of accuracy, work efficiently within each team, and be flexible to undertake varied tasks.
  • Deliver medications to wards and departments and participate in established bank holiday and weekend rotas until 7-day working is introduced.
